区块链钱包开发交易安全
2025-12-04
随着区块链技术的迅速发展,越来越多的人开始关注数字货币和区块链钱包的使用。区块链钱包不仅是存储数字资产的工具,更是安全交易的关键。然而,钱包的安全性常常受到黑客攻击、诈骗等威胁,因此确保交易安全成为开发区块链钱包过程中不可或缺的一部分。本文将深入探讨如何在区块链钱包开发中确保交易安全,具体实施的方法,以及未来的发展趋势。
区块链钱包是一种用于存储和管理数字资产(如比特币、以太坊等)的工具。它可以是软件应用、硬件设备,甚至是纸质记录。钱包的主要功能是生成并存储用户的公钥和私钥,并允许用户对资产进行交易和转账。一种安全的钱包需要具备高水平的加密技术和风险防范机制,以保护用户的资产免受欺诈和盗窃的威胁。
交易安全是指在进行数字资产交易时,确保交易信息的完整性、保密性和可用性。由于数字资产的不可逆转性,任何交易一旦发生,被盗或丢失都将造成不可挽回的损失。交易安全不仅关乎个人用户的资产安全,也与整个区块链生态系统的信任性息息相关。因此,在开发区块链钱包时,注重交易安全的设计与实现是至关重要的。
在开发区块链钱包时,开发者需要采取一系列措施来确保交易的安全性。以下是一些关键策略:
私钥是控制钱包内资产的唯一凭证,因此私钥的管理至关重要。开发者可以采用以下方法来提高私钥的安全性:
安全的交易机制是确保交易顺利进行的关键。开发者应考虑以下几种实施方法:
区块链钱包常常面临各类网络攻击,如拒绝服务攻击(DDoS)、中间人攻击等。开发者可采取以下措施来防范这些攻击:
用户在使用区块链钱包时的安全意识也是保证交易安全的重要环节。开发者应提供安全教育和指导,帮助用户理解如何安全地管理其资产。以下是一些建议:
选择一个安全的区块链钱包是每个用户都必须认真考虑的事情。一个安全的钱包需要具备良好的声誉、强大的安全功能和用户友好的界面。用户在选择时应考虑以下几个方面:
另外,用户还应定期更新钱包应用,避免使用过时的版本,这可能存在安全隐患。同时,考虑多个钱包并将资产分散存储也是一种安全策略,降低整体风险。
在区块链钱包的市场上,主要有三种类型的钱包:热钱包、冷钱包和纸钱包。每种钱包类型各有优缺点,安全性也有所不同。
热钱包是指在线钱包,方便用户随时随地进行交易和访问。由于其连接互联网,安全性较低,容易受到网络攻击。尽管如此,许多热钱包提供了强大的安全措施(如2FA、交易通知等),降低了安全风险,适合日常小额交易。
冷钱包是离线设备,用于存储私钥与数字资产。由于与互联网隔离,冷钱包的安全性极高,极不容易遭到黑客攻击。冷钱包主要适合长期保存大额资产,用户在需要交易时再连接互联网。
纸钱包是将私钥打印在物理纸张上,完全离线存储。虽然安全性极高,但纸钱包容易损坏、丢失或被人获取,因此使用时需谨慎。用户应确保纸钱包的备份,并避开潮湿和高温环境。
保护区块链钱包免受安全威胁是用户和开发者共同的责任,以下是一些常见的安全威胁及其防范措施:
钓鱼攻击是通过伪装成合法网站或应用程序,诱骗用户输入私钥或密码的方法。用户应始终查看网址是否安全,避免点击未知链接,并启用网站的双重验证功能。
恶意软件可能通过窃取电脑或手机上的密码、私钥等敏感信息来攻击用户。安装防病毒软件、定期扫描设备以及保持系统更新可以有效降低风险。
这种攻击方式通过操纵用户心理来获取信息,例如声称是客服工作人员。用户需要谨慎对待任何要求提供敏感信息的电话或邮件,确认来源后再做处理。
随着区块链技术的不断发展,区块链钱包也在不断进化。未来的区块链钱包可能发展出以下几个趋势:
隐私保护将成为用户选择钱包时的重要标准。随着监管加强和用户隐私意识的提升,能够提供隐私保护的去中心化钱包将会受到青睐。
未来的钱包将更加注重跨链交易的便利性,支持多种数字资产的管理,提升用户体验。
随着量子计算技术的发展,传统加密算法可能面临威胁。因此,开发者将致力于研究和应用量子安全加密技术,以确保钱包的安全性。
未来的钱包将更多地集成人工智能技术和智能合约,提升交易的自动化及智能化水平,用户体验。
在数字货币交易愈发普及的今天,区块链钱包的交易安全显得尤为重要。用户和开发者必须共同努力,实施多层次的安全措施,从用户管理到技术实现,保障用户的数字资产安全。通过上述的讨论与分析,希望能够对区块链钱包的安全性有更深入的理解和把握,从而在未来的数字资产世界中,安全、安心的管理和交易自身的资产。